You will remember the work that was achieved
in the first year. The second year has been a year of planning and obtaining
permission for our plans. We were thwarted in our original plans, to extend the
west end of the church to create new toilets, as we are a listed building. So,
we had to think again, and come up with new plans, but work is now moving ahead
as we write. Faculties for all the projected work have been obtained from the
diocese and things are progressing rapidly.
Work approved and in progress:
·
Creation of a new sacristy underneath the
mezzanine thus freeing up the old vestry.
·
Redecorating the old vestry, upgrading the
toilet facilities and installing a new fuse board.
·
Transfer of the library to the vestry which
will now serve the further purpose of providing a quiet area on a Sunday for the
priest to prepare for the service.
·
Use old library area to build a toilet,
cloakroom, and meeting room/ refreshment serving area.
·
Renew electrics throughout church, new
lighting and wall mounted heaters, third air conditioning unit and sound
system.
Final Phase
·
Replace wooden entrance lobby with
glass
·
Overhaul, sand and polish wooden
floor
·
Re-decorate the interior of the
church
Financing the project.
The work approved and in progress comes to a total of
36,400 euros. Last year’s works totalled 39,000, this
comes to a grand total of 75,400 the target amount of the
appeal.
